I have been shooting USPSA for the last couple of months. I am going to try a SC match this weekend and have a quick question. Can I use my CR Speed belt for Production Division? Are all of the equipment rules the same in SC as for USPSA Production?

They are supposed to be. Although I have not seen them enforced as much but you should make every effort to stay within the Production rules while participating in SC or USPSA. They specifically state that no race holster are allowed and that equipment rules must be followed. Also, your firearm must be on the approved Production list set out from NROI.

I hear you. I saw a blurb on the website about no race holsters allowed in Production Division. In USPSA Production, I use a Comp Tac holster on a CR Speed belt (double belt). I was just wondering if this is OK or if the SC belt requirement was more in line IDPA.

Oh, sorry. Since you can wear the inner/outer belt in Production, you can wear it for Production in SC. However, in the draft rules it states that if you don't meet the specific equipment requirements for that discipline, then you are only not allowed to win anything in that division but you are still eligible for overall placement awards.

Remember, these rules are still provisional and there is no final set released that I know of. Being a SC Match Director, I try to go by the Provisional rules as much as possible but for local matches, keep them as shooter friendly as possible without compromising the intent of the provisional rules.
